Correlation Between The Expression Of MMP-2, VEGF, CD105 And Ki67 In Small Cell Lung Cancer Tissues And Their Prognostic Value

Objective: To investigate the expression of MMP-2, VEGF, CD105 and Ki67 in human small cell lung cancer tissues, normal lung tissues and the correlation of the four indicators, and analyze the relationship between the biological characteristics and prognosis. It will provide theoretical basis for the clinical treatment and prognosis in SCLC.Methods: Immunohistochemistry SP method was used to detect the expression of MMP-2,VEGF,CD105 and Ki67 in 42 cases of SCLC paraffin histopathological tissues and 8 cases normal lung tissues. SPSS17.0 statistical software was used for statistical analysis, and p-value less than 0.05 were considered significant. The correlation between the four indicators and the major clinical characteristics of SCLC were analyzed by chi-square test. Postoperative survival period analysis were computed by the Kaplan-Meier method and compared by the Log-rank test. The prognostic relevance of the four indicators and conventional prognostic factors were analyzed by COX regression model.Result:1. The positive expression rate of MMP-2, VEGF, CD105 and Ki67 in 42 cases of SCLC tissues was 50.0%, 66.7%, 81.0% and 64.3%, respectively. Positive expression rate of MMP-2, VEGF, CD105 and Ki67 in normal lung tissues was 12.5%, 12.5%, 0% and 0%, respectively. The different positive rates between SCLC and normal lung tissues had statistical significance (P<0.05). 2. The expression of MMP-2,VEGF,CD105 and Ki67 was not correlated with gender, age and smoke statu(sP>0.05). 3. The expression of MMP-2,VEGF and CD105 was correlated with tumor size, lymph node metastasis , distant metastasis and clinical stage(P<0.05 or P< 0.01 ) .Ki67 expression had no significant correlation with the features above-mentioned(P>0.05) but lymph node metastasi(sP<0.05). 4. The expression of MMP-2,VEGF was correlated with CD105 and Ki67(P<0.05 or P<0.01).5. There were significant positive correlations between MMP-2 and VEGF in SCLC(P<0.05,r=0.447). 6. The positive expression rate of MMP-2, VEGF and CD105 in PFS≥6 month group was higher than the PFS<6 month group(P<0.05 or P<0.01). 7. The expression of MMP-2, VEGF, CD105 and Ki67 was was correlated with the prognosis of SCLC. In additional, tumor size, lymph node metastasis, distant metastasis, clinical stage were another prognosis factors. 8. The COX regression demonstrated the expression of MMP-2, VEGF, tumor size, lymph node metastasis, distant metastasis and clinical stage were independent prognostic indicators of SCLC.Conclusion:1. The positive expression rate of MMP-2, VEGF, CD105 and Ki67 are significantly higher in SCLC than the normal lung tissues. This result showed that MMP-2, VEGF, CD105 and Ki67 may play an important role in the occurrence and development of SCLC, and also could be used for diagnosis.2. MMP-2, VEGF and CD105 expression was correlated with tumor size, lymph node metastasis, distant metastasis and clinical stage.Ki67 was only correlated with lymph node metastasis. This result suggested that the four indicators were closely correlated to the invasion and metastasis of SCLC .3. The expression of MMP-2, VEGF was correlated with CD105, which showed that both the two indicator could participate the angiogenesis in SCLC.4. The expression of MMP-2, VEGF was correlated with Ki67.It suggested that MMP-2, VEGF may promote the proliferation of SCLC, simultaneously.5. There were significant positive correlations between MMP-2 and VEGF in SCLC, and it showed that MMP-2 and VEGF can promote the angiogenesis in SCLC by synergistic effect.6. The correlation between MMP-2, VEGF, CD105 expression and TTP demonstrate that MMP-2, VEGF and CD105 could be the indicators of recurrence in SCLC.7. The expression of MMP-2, VEGF, CD105 and Ki67, tumor size, lymph node metastasis, distant metastasis and clinical stage were correlated to the prognosis in SCLC, but only MMP-2, VEGF expression, tumor size, lymph node metastasis, distant metastasis and clinical stage were the independent prognostic indicators.
